GameStop is a popular store that offers a wide range of gaming products and collectibles. It provides new and used video games, consoles, controllers, and accessories for PlayStation, Xbox, Nintendo, and retro gaming. Customers can also find trading cards, sports cards, Pokemon cards, and other trading card games, along with gaming, anime, and pop culture merchandise such as collectibles, action figures, apparel, accessories, decorations, replicas, and board games. The store enables customers to sell or trade in old consoles, games, accessories, and phones for cash or store credit, and it now buys PSA graded collectibles like sports and Pokemon cards.
